SINGAPORE: Certificate of Entitlement (COE) premiums closed mostly lower in the latest bidding exercise on Wednesday (Jan 5).
For Category A cars - or those 1,600cc and below with horsepower not exceeding 130bhp - premiums closed at S$57,599. This is a decrease from S$58,801 in the last exercise.
Premiums for larger and more powerful cars in Category B fell to S$77,700 from S$80,989.
COEs for commercial vehicles, which include goods vehicles and buses, fell to S$42,200 from S$44,000 in the previous bidding exercise.
Motorcycle premiums closed at S$9,689, up from S$9,601 in the last exercise.
Open category COEs, which can be used for any vehicle type but end up being used mainly for large cars, fell to S$82,501 from S$83,889.
A total of 2,436 bids were received, with a quota of 1,800 COEs available.
